Telefonia Bonairiano selects Kasenna middleware & servers for IPTV service
April 16, 2008 – Kasenna has announced that Telefonia Bonairiano (Telbo), the Dutch Caribbean’s telecoms company, has selected Kasenna LivingRoom middleware and Mediabase servers for its new IPTV service, called “mitv”.
Telbo is using Kasenna’s LivingRoom middleware and MediaBase video servers to deliver 40 basic and premium channels, including HBO, Discovery and Fox, Dutch Public Channels(Nederland 1, 2 and 3) and international, sports, action and premium movie-oriented packages. Films and other content will be delivered via VoD as well as pay per view.
“Kasenna’s middleware and video servers allow us to rapidly deploy a custom-branded video service that excites our subscribers and is a key component of our triple-play service,” said Edsel Winklaar, Managing Director of Telbo. “We believe that this IPTV deployment will serve as a model for our partners in other countries.”
The new service is expected to be a model for Telbo partner telecom companies that serve an additional 24 countries.
